A labour solicitor is a legal professional who specializes in employment law. They are well-versed in the complex web of regulations that govern the employer-employee relationship and are equipped to navigate these laws to protect the rights of both employers and employees. labour solicitors offer a wide range of services, from drafting employment contracts to representing clients in court during disputes.
One of the primary roles of a Labour Solicitor is to provide legal advice and guidance to their clients regarding their rights and obligations in the workplace. This may include advising on issues such as wrongful termination, workplace discrimination, harassment, redundancy, and contractual disputes. Labour Solicitors are experts in interpreting employment legislation and can help their clients understand their legal rights and options.
In the event of a dispute, a Labour Solicitor can act as a mediator between the employer and the employee to help facilitate a resolution without the need for costly and time-consuming litigation. They can also represent their clients in negotiations or at tribunal hearings, advocating on their behalf to ensure a fair outcome.
Labour Solicitors play a crucial role in protecting the rights of employees and ensuring that they are treated fairly and in accordance with the law. They can help employees understand their legal rights, negotiate fair settlements, and pursue legal action if necessary to hold their employers accountable for any violations.
On the other hand, employers can also benefit from the services of a Labour Solicitor to ensure compliance with employment laws and regulations. A Labour Solicitor can help employers navigate the often complex legal framework governing the employment relationship and provide valuable advice on best practices to avoid costly disputes and litigation.
Labour Solicitors can also assist employers in drafting employment contracts, employee handbooks, and workplace policies to ensure that they are legally sound and compliant with current legislation. By seeking the guidance of a Labour Solicitor, employers can minimize their legal risk and create a positive work environment for their employees.
